France are preparing to face Argentina in the World Cup final on Sunday, with Les Bleus looking to become the first holders in 60 years to retain their title. 

Didier Deschamps’ side have been in good form en route to the final, but they face an Argentina team spearheaded by Lionel Messi.

Messi and his Paris Saint-Germain teammate Kylian Mbappe are still vying for the Golden Boot award, with the two players level on five goals each so far, although the former has registered one more assist than his French counterpart and is therefore currently in the lead.

The pair have both been in sensational form and are also contenders for the Golden Ball award, given to the tournament’s best player, although one of Mbappe’s France teammates is also being touted for the accolade.

Antoine Griezmann has thrived in a deeper role for France at the World Cup, and it appears that his performances have attracted the interest of Manchester United.

According to MediaFoot via SportsMole, The Red Devils are considering a move for the 31-year-old attacker.

Griezmann joined Atletico Madrid in 2014 and an impressive run of form for the Spanish side secured him a move to Barcelona five years later, for a fee of more than £100 million.

He spent two years in Catalunya, before returning to Atletico on loan, although a permanent deal has now been agreed that will be made official at the end of the current season.

United are set to be in the market for a forward when the January transfer window opens as they look to replace Cristiano Ronaldo, who left the club last month.

Griezmann has been deployed in a deeper role for both club and country of late, but his record of six goals and five assists so far this term proves that his attacking ability remains intact.

For Barcelona, Griezmann netted 35 goals in 107 matches, as well as providing 17 assists.

The forward has provided three assists for France in Qatar so far, and he has been regarded by many as one of the most impressive players at the tournament.

The report also claims that United were interested in the Frenchman over the summer, and have previously shown an interest on a number of occasions, including in 2017 when the player was impressing during his first spell with Atletico.
